Dealing with Duals
Vehicles with dual tires have a secret tire (inner tire position) behind the face tire. They are more difficult to reach and easier to neglect. Checking the air pressure of the inside tires is an utter necessity. Even if an inside tire is thoroughly flat, it will be supported by the face tire, production it appear properly inflated. In the case of a flat inside rear tire, which appears properly inflated, the outer tire is doing all the work. The ensue is a tire at major risk to overheat, rupture or if a retread, the possibility of the tread releasing from the casing...something that leads to major highway accidents.
Wireless Tire Pressure Monitoring
In the case of multi-tire motor vehicles such as industrial trucks, Rvs, fire trucks and Ems vehicles, there are many tires to monitor. This in itself makes for time-consuming work, plus these tires need to be checked much more often. By the nature of these types of vehicles, they are often in consistent use, over longer traveling distance, in demanding environments and isolated travel areas. To help with the task of supervising tires, there are products called Tire Pressure Monitoring Systems, sometimes referred to as Tpms. Utilizing a wireless sensor (which is whether screwed directly onto the valve-stem or mounted internally in the tire) each private tire on the vehicle can be monitored in real time. The actual pressure levels and temperature are then displayed on a small unit in the cab. If you are considering investing in a Tire Pressure Monitoring system (Tpms), at a minimum look for these highlight and capabilities:
· Alerts when tire pressure is too low
· Alerts when tire pressure is too high
· Alerts when the tire temperature is too high (heat is what destroys tires!)
· Alerts driver with both optic and auditory warnings
· Capable of monitoring both the vehicle and a trailer Other things to consider when evaluating Tpms solutions:
· Are the wireless tire-sensors internally or externally mounted? External mount tire sensors are easier to install, verily removable in case of a tire convert and can be moved to a spare if need be. The more tires you have, the greater the savings; it is precious to dismount/remount internal type sensors, as apposed to external.
· Does it monitor the tires continuously, even when parked? Tire pressure is most definite when the tire is cold, before the vehicle is moving. Knowing the pressure level before setting out on a long trip can forestall uncertainty later on down the road.
· Are the pressure (high and low) and the tire temperature alert levels adjustable by the user? Setting the trigger levels can be advantageous for applications with varying loads, such as a truck/trailer combination. Some vehicles contact tire cupping after a load convert that can also cause uneven and immoderate wear.
· Does it monitor tire temperature? For protection reasons, it is very leading to know tire temperature. A tire can be as much as 30% under-inflated and still appear to be general (rolling resistance increases the heat, which in turn expands the tire). This is the same conjecture we portion pressure when the tires are cold.
